When it here comes to warmth and burning power, seasoned firewood stands out as the premier option. Unlike green wood, which can waste valuable energy and produce a smoky fire, kiln-dried logs offer a more efficient burn. The method of kiln-drying removes most of the dampness, resulting in higher BTU rating and reduced smoke production. This means easier lighting, less creosote build-up in your stack, and a truly more satisfying fireside atmosphere.

Understanding Hardwood Firewood Types & Their Burning Qualities

Selecting the best fuel for your stove can drastically affect your comfort and the entire experience . Hardwoods, such as white oak , hard maple, ash , yellow birch , and shagbark hickory , generally provide superior burning properties compared to softwoods. They tend to burn more slowly , producing increased warmth and a extended combustion period. Yet , some type has its unique advantages ; for instance, hickory is known for its impressive heat, while ash delivers a relatively efficient burn. Proper curing – reducing the moisture to around 20% – is vital for all hardwood kinds to ensure maximum burning performance .
